Engine Specifications
Primary Engine
Engine Variants Covered: Twin Spark (2.0L I4), V6 Busso (3.0L V6), Turbo Diesel (1.9L I4)
Performance
2.0L Twin Spark Horsepower: 150 PS (148 bhp; 110 kW) at 6,300 rpm
2.0L Twin Spark Torque: 187 Nm (138 lb-ft) at 4,800 rpm
3.0L V6 Busso Horsepower: 210 PS (207 bhp; 154 kW) at 6,300 rpm
3.0L V6 Busso Torque: 260 Nm (192 lb-ft) at 5,000 rpm
Fuel System
Fuel Injection Type: Bosch Motronic fuel injection system
Ignition System: Distributorless Ignition System (DIS) for Twin Spark, Distributor for V6
Engine Management
Engine Control Unit ECU: ECU identification and basic parameters covered
Transmission
Standard
Standard Transmission Type: 5-speed manual transmission
Optional
Optional Transmission Type: 4-speed automatic transmission (e.g., ZF 4HP18), Selespeed automated manual
Features
Clutch Type: Hydraulically operated single dry plate clutch
Differential Type: Open differential (some Q4 models featured viscous coupling)

Maintenance
Service Intervals
Oil Change Interval: Typically every 10,000-15,000 km or 1 year, whichever comes first
Timing Belt Interval: For Twin Spark: 60,000 km or 4 years (critical replacement item). V6: Timing chain (less frequent replacement)
Fluid Specifications
Engine Oil Specification: API SG/SH or ACEA A2-96, viscosity SAE 10W-40 or 15W-50 depending on climate
Coolant Specification: Ethylene glycol-based antifreeze/coolant concentrate (e.g., Paraflu UP), mixed 50/50 with distilled water
Brake Fluid Specification: DOT 3 or DOT 4 brake fluid
Transmission Fluid Manual: GL-4 75W-90 or 80W-90 synthetic gear oil
Transmission Fluid Automatic: ATF Dexron II/III or equivalent (refer to specific transmission)
Known Issues
Twin Spark Wear: Timing belt tensioner failure, cam phasing issues on high-mileage engines, oil consumption
Busso V6 Maintenance: Regular oil changes are crucial, exhaust manifold leaks on older V6s
Rust Prone Areas: Wheel arches, sills, door bottoms, rear spring mounting points
Electrical Gremlins: Corrosion on connectors, aging wiring harnesses leading to intermittent faults
Vehicle History
Brand Heritage
Alfa Romeo Legacy: Known for motorsport success and sporty driving characteristics
Model Evolution
Successor To: Alfa Romeo 75
Predecessor To: Alfa Romeo 156
Production
Manufacturing Plants: Pomigliano d'Arco, Naples, Italy
Production Volume: Over 250,000 units produced globally
